@JF1970: Please can you clarify your current Android version for me? This can be found by heading to Settings, scrolling to the bottom of the list of options, and tapping on 'About device' (or 'About tablet' for later Android versions).
This tablet launched with Android 5.0.2, which featured a dedicated 'Battery' section in the Settings menu. Alternatively, look for Device care > Battery, which will show a breakdown of your battery usage.
